Why Creative Professionals Are Adding AI to Their Toolkit

The Productivity Numbers That Changed Everything

Creative work has always involved long hours of iteration, but recent data shows AI is shifting those hours dramatically. Professionals using integrated AI features report completing projects in 40% less time on average. This isn't abstract; it's measured across thousands of users in tools like Canva and Figma. When a designer finishes three campaigns instead of two in the same week, the impact compounds quickly.

Consider the concrete savings reported by teams at mid-sized agencies. One internal review found designers saved 8 hours per week after adopting AI-assisted layout tools. Over 18 months, that added up to more than 400 extra hours available for client strategy work rather than pixel pushing. Those hours translate directly into higher output without burnout.

The baseline comparison is telling. Traditional workflows achieved a 60% on-time delivery rate for complex briefs, while teams layering AI assistance reached 89% within the first quarter. This gap isn't about working harder; it's about removing repetitive friction that used to eat entire afternoons.

How Established Platforms Are Embedding AI

Shopify integrated generative design tools into its merchant dashboard and saw participating stores reduce custom asset creation costs by 42%. Merchants who previously outsourced logo variations and banner sets now handle them in-platform, freeing budget for paid acquisition instead. The change happened over a 12-month rollout period.

Canva's Magic Studio launched with tiered pricing starting at 2.99 per month for Pro users. Within six months, the company reported that teams using the feature completed 2.3 times more design projects per quarter than non-users. This isn't replacement of human judgment; it's acceleration of the first-draft stage that used to take days.

Figma introduced AI-powered prototyping suggestions and documented a 55% drop in revision cycles for collaborative files. A single product team at a fintech company moved from 14 review rounds to 6 after adoption, cutting project timelines from nine weeks to five. The data came directly from their internal analytics dashboard.

Case Study: A Studio's Measurable Turnaround

A 12-person branding studio in Austin tracked their workflow before and after adding AI image generation and text tools. In the 30 days prior, they spent an average of 22 hours per client pitch on initial concepts. After implementation, that number fell to 9 hours while maintaining the same level of client satisfaction scores.

Over the next six months, the studio took on two additional retainers without hiring. Revenue increased by 80,000 annualized, directly attributed to capacity freed by AI. They also reduced external stock asset purchases by 67%, saving 4,000 in that period alone. The owner noted the biggest surprise was how quickly junior designers could reach senior-level output speed.

Key to their success was pairing AI outputs with human oversight rather than full automation. Every generated asset still received a designer's final pass, preserving brand voice. This hybrid approach delivered the time savings without quality trade-offs that some teams feared.

Lowering the Barrier for New Ideas

Many creatives hesitate because they assume AI requires technical expertise. In practice, interfaces in tools like Adobe Firefly and Notion AI keep the learning curve short. Users typically reach functional proficiency in under four hours of deliberate practice, according to platform onboarding data.

Google's recent creative AI experiments showed that non-designers could produce presentation visuals that scored 78% as high as professional work on blind review panels. This opens doors for writers and strategists to contribute visual drafts earlier in projects, improving cross-team collaboration.

The encouraging part is that these tools reward curiosity more than perfection. Starting with small experiments, like generating three mood board options instead of one, builds confidence fast. Within a month, most professionals report feeling the AI acts as a reliable second set of hands rather than an unknown variable.

Starting Small Without Overwhelm

Begin with one narrow task, such as generating initial color palettes or drafting alt text variations. Track the minutes saved on that single step for two weeks. Most people discover the cumulative effect quickly becomes noticeable without requiring a full workflow overhaul.

Many platforms offer free tiers or trials. Canva's basic AI features are included at no extra cost for free accounts, while advanced controls sit behind the 2.99 tier. Testing within your existing budget removes financial risk from the experiment.

The professionals seeing the strongest results treat AI as an expandable toolkit rather than a single magic button. They add one capability, measure the outcome, then decide what to layer next. This measured approach turns the technology into a genuine advantage instead of another source of pressure.
